.table_index
{
vertical-align:middle;
margin:auto;
padding:0px;
text-align:center;
min-width:400px;
max-width:800PX;
}


.body
{
background-color:#ffffff;
margin:auto;
padding:0px;}
.container_1
{
vertical-align:middle;
width:800px;
height:400px;
margin:auto;
padding:0px;
}


.container
{
width:800px;
height:600px;
margin:auto;
padding:0px;
}





.header
{
width:800px;
height:150px;
background-image:url(../images/header.jpg);}







.subheader
{
width:800px;
height:86px;
background-image:url(../images/subheader.jpg);

}

.border_l{width:81px;
height:86px;
background-image:url(../images/sub_left.jpg);}
.border_r{width:117px;
height:86px;background-image:url(../images/sub_right.jpg);}








.content
{
text-align:center;
height:304px;}
.content_border_l
{width:32px;
height:304px;background-image:url(../images/content_border_l.jpg);}
.content_left
{	width:521px;
height:304px;background-image:url(../images/content_left.jpg);}
.content_right
{width:215px;
height:304px;background-image:url(../images/news_content.jpg);
}

.content_unique
{width:736px;
height:304px;background-image:url(../images/unique.jpg);}

.content_border_r
{width:32px;
height:304px;background-image:url(../images/content_border_r.jpg);}






.footer
{width:800px;
height:60px;
background-image:url(../images/footer.jpg);}

/*1*/

.shower{
width:425px;
height:75px;
}
.shower p{

margin-left:70px;
text-align:justify;
font-size:16px;}


.main_news{
width:425px;
height:129px;
}
.main_news_div{
margin-left:70px;
width:425px;
height:129px;
background-image:url(../images/homenews.gif);}
.main_news_div p {
margin-left:20px;
}
.main_news_div_tb
{width:425px;
height:129px;}
.red_big
{
text-decoration:none;
font-size:16px;
color:#d71383;
}
.red_big_2
{text-decoration:none;
font-size:20px;
color:#FF0099;}
.red_big_2:hover
{
text-decoration:none;font-size:20px;
color:#d71383;}
.red_big_3
{
font-family:Verdana, Arial, Helvetica, sans-serif;
text-decoration:none;font-size:22px;
color:#d71383;}
.red_big_3:hover
{
font-family:Verdana, Arial, Helvetica, sans-serif;
text-decoration:none;font-size:22px;
color: #d71383;}

.red_small
{font-size:13px;
color:#d71383;}
.small
{
font-size:13px;
}

.news
{
height:268px;
width:177px;
background-image:url(../images/news.gif);
}
.flags
{
width:177px;
height:36px;
}


/*2*/
.content_pane p 
{
margin-left:20px;
margin-right:10px;
text-align:justify;
font-size:11px;
font-family:Georgia, "Times New Roman", Times, serif;
}
.content_unique_products
{
text-align:center;
width:736px;
height:304px;background-image:url(../images/_unique.jpg);
}
.less_border
{

border:0px;


}


.products_item
{

width:500px;
margin:auto;
padding:0px;
}
.products_item td
{
width:120px;

}
.products_item tr
{
height:62px;

}

/*5*/.gmap
{
margin-left:40px;}








/*7*/
.mailform
{margin-left:70px;
text-align:justify;
font-size:12px;

}#name,#email,#oggetto
{overflow:auto;
width:250px;
border:none;
background-image:url(../item/img%20copia.gif);
color: #333333;
}#messaggio
{
overflow:auto;
background-image:url(../item/img%20copia.gif);
width:250px;
height:100px;
overflow:auto;
border:none;
color: #333333;
}
.dest_contact
{text-align:justify;
font-size:12px;}


